just thought id post this as it might help some new players.

a few months back i was in a 51-d and came across a 38-? (dadonkey).
the 38 had 3-4k alt advantage but i wasn't that worried cuz at the time most 38 pilots id come across didn't no how to fly them.
to cut a long story short the fight lasted 3-4 Min's with loads of turning and me getting onto the 38's low 6 and we were both at low speeds.
now being new and not that good at acm all i kept trying to do was get my sights onto the 38 and the result was that id be twitching on the verge of a stall and only get the outer ring of my gun site onto the 38.

at 1 point i thought i was close enough to pull hard and get a kill, instead i pulled to hard and lost control. straight down with the 38 following me next thing i no I'm in the tower.

up the 51-d again and made sure i had more alt than b4 and i hoped id get above the 38 for an easy kill. sure enough the 38 was there at a lower alt :rofl
the fight lasted less 20 secs as i messed it up big time.

i was in a fight yesterday and waited a while to get into a good firing position and i thought were did i learn to wait?

now the point to this is that the fight id had with dadonkey taught me a major lesson.  PATIANCE. i now no that if i had waited and got my alt high to match the 38 i would have got a kill.

the above is an example of where inpatients got me killed.
what i was trying to get over is that if your patient and wait to get into a good firing position you will get better results in the game.

another example is when a fighter go's after bomber's they get impatient and attack from below or from co-alt. if there patient and grab to 5+k above them they will increase there chances of a kill allot.
